About Ali Farooqi

Ali Farooqi is a scholar working on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ging,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ine and Neurology, having authored 14 papers that have together received 914 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Lung Cancer Diagnosis and Treatment (10 papers), Radiomics and Machine Learning in Medical Imaging (7 papers) and Lung Cancer Treatments and Mutations (5 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ging (501 citations),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ine (603 citations) and Microbiology (5 citations). Ali Farooqi has collaborated with scholars based in United States, Canada and China. Frequent co-authors include Claudia I. Henschke, David F. Yankelevitz, Daniel M. Libby, Rowena Yip, James P. Smith, Mark Pasmantier, Dorothy I. McCauley, Dorith Shaham, Joseph Shemesh and Olli S. Miettinen. Their work appears in journals such as Radiology, CHEST Journal and American Journal of Roentgenology.
